Readability Meets Impact

One concern I had was whether Moshin would be readable on mobile screens. After all, blackletter fonts can sometimes feel too ornate for small spaces. But when paired with the right background and spacing, it worked wonders.

I tested Moshin on dark backgrounds first. The high contrast made the text pop, and even on smaller thumbnails, the message remained clear. For light backgrounds, I adjusted the stroke weight slightly to ensure legibility. It wasn’t perfect for long paragraphs, but as a display font, it was unbeatable.

Font Pairing Tips for Moshin

When using Moshin, it’s best to pair it with a clean sans serif font for body text. I chose Helvetica Neue for the supporting copy in our campaign. This combination gave the design balance—Moshin handled the headlines with authority, while Helvetica kept the rest of the content easy to read.

If you’re going for a more traditional look, pairing Moshin with a classic serif font like Garamond could work. For a modern twist, try a minimalist sans serif like Montserrat. Just remember, Moshin should always be the star of the show.
